Index never finishes

asked on January 29, 2020

So I have a repo that has been indexing for days. Search of ocr'd text via search bar never returns any results. In Index properties under status the index ques size hoovers between 1300000 and 1650000 documents in Que. I have stopped services cleared out the the IDX files and re indexed the whole repo and it is the same situation.

Any Ideas as to whats going on?

Could it be that I have so many documents that I am overlapping ques time with some sort of index window?

In terms to the text search, you won't find any results for anything that has been added to Laserfiche recently as it is most likely is sat on the back of that queue waiting to be indexed.

 

The solution is using the Quick Re-index - if I understand it correctly (I'm sure someone will correct me if I'm mistaken), it indexes existing data within the database and doesn't retrieve anything outside the database. And my guesses with your statistics above is it will be done within 24 hours. Further more info can be found here smiley

 

And look at your workflows, if you have a workflow that changes fields that are marked as index or creates new versions etc, I believe it can cause the document to get re-indexed.

I did some checking in the Windows Envent viewer and Im getting several of these errors. Woudl this have anything to do with my issue?

"The TextProvider process was terminated due to an unhandled exception when extracting text from a "pdf" document. Search catalog: Choctaw-Nation. Entry ID: 1148865. This is usually caused by a problematic IFilter or a corrupted document. Please install a proper IFilter and see if it solves the problem. You can also skip the problematic type of electronic documents by modifying the BlockedExtensions list in registry."
